The Development Partners Network on Decentralisation & Local Governance (DeLoG) will open this year’s Annual Meeting on Inclusive and Resilient Decentralisation and Local Governance Reforms and Institutions with a High-Level Policy Dialogue open to the public.


The 2030 Agenda calls for effective, transparent, accountable and inclusive institutions at all levels (SDG 16) and encourages the creation of meaningful multi-stakeholder partnerships (SDG17). Its core principle of “Leaving No One Behind” guides actors and stakeholders involved in decentralisation and local governance (DLG) reform processes and in the localisation of the SDGs. The local level is crucial for addressing the challenges and opportunities of our time. The growing need for dialogue surrounding this subject is reflected in DeLoG’s Strategy 2021-2024.

Over the last few years, and especially since the outbreak of COVID-19, the environment and the global agendas on DLG have changed and adapted. DLG approaches are under pressure from social, economic, ecological and political challenges. The provision of equal and secure access to public services is a core responsibility of Local and Regional Governments (LRGs). Clearly defined functions and mandates as well as access to finance are necessary prerequisites to enable LRGs to fully meet their responsibilities.

This High-Level Opening event sets the scene for this year’s DeLoG Annual Meeting by providing room for policy dialogue among members and partners to exchange on their strategic shifts and priorities. The key question to be addressed will be how the support for inclusive and resilient DLG institutions is evolving in the face of current global challenges and what role partnerships and networks like DeLoG may play in future.

The opening event  will be hosted by the Swiss Agency for Development and Cooperation (SDC) and the German Ministry for Economic Cooperation and Development (BMZ).
